LLM Company Policies and Policy Implications in Software Organizations
Journal article, 2026

The risks associated with adopting large language model (LLM) chatbots in software organizations highlight the need for clear policies. We examine how 11 companies create these policies and the factors that influence them, aiming to help managers safely integrate chatbots into development workflows.
